Going with A380 is a fantastic method to conserve money and lower the total weight of your part. It's more of a "general-use" choice that doesn't offer the same durability or corrosion resistance that alloys have, but it's less pricey and simpler to function with. Also if you have a detailed part with tough geometries, there's a likelihood that A380 will function during the die-casting process.

With A383 aluminum alloys, you obtain a great deal of the same functions that A380 has (Aluminum Castings). The difference is that A383 is also better at loading molds, so we could recommend this material alternative if your part is exceptionally elaborate


A360 aluminum alloys are the strongest alternative so far on this listing. The disadvantage is that this alloy is a little tougher to cast.


If you have a less complex component that needs greater strength and you don't mind paying even more each, after that A360 may be the very best choice for you. Alloys with silicon, like 300 collection aluminium are a few of the best actors aluminium alloys. Many others that individuals believe of as strong (such as 6000 & 7000 series alloys) are actually developed for extrusion or rolling, and do not really acquire their ideal buildings unless chilly functioned.
